    My car was repossessed and a few items were missing from my personal property when I paid to retrieve them.

    Business Response

    Date: 02/08/2024

    We picked up the 2017 Lexus RX350 on Nov 06 2023 as an impound from Johnboy's Towing in San Luis Obispo, Ca. This Lexus was in Johnboy's yard for 41 days before we secured it. The car is in S*** *************'s name who is the mother of S***** Ha. All items in the Lexus were removed prior to being shipped on Dec 27th 2023. S***** called multiple times to secure his personal belongings but never had to money to do so. We even lowered the price in order to work with him. We are required by law (BPC 7507.9)  to hold personal property for 60 days.  S***** picked up his personal property on February 5th 2024 which is 91 days from the date we picked up the Lexus. S***** called on February 7th, 2024 at 9:43am and stated his phone and ear buds were missing and we told him everything that  was in the Lexus when we picked it up was given to him. He stated "Ok, Thank you"

    This business is a repossession company in Grover Beach. On Friday July 22nd, 2022 I paid the amount of money I owed to the credit union my vehicles loan is through. The credit union sent the release of the vehicle to Central Coast Recovery on Friday at 12:38pm. I waited until about 1:22pm to try to schedule a time to pick up my vehicle, but the call went to voicemail after about six rings. At that time I left them a voicemail asking for a call back, I then called them again from my work phone around 3:30pm attempting get ahold of someone before they closed at 4pm for the weekend. I still was unable to get ahold of someone so I left a voicemail again asking for a call back. I tried again one more time on Friday and gave up for the weekend since they are only open Mondays through Fridays from 9am to 4pm. On Monday, I did attempt again to contact them three separate times in order to try to pick up my vehicle. Again, no one answered the phone. I even drove there to try to see if there was anyone in office but there wasn't. I called SESLOC, my credit union, and I was advised that they would contact the company first thing in the morning to let them know I am trying to reach them. On Tuesday morning I tried to call them at 8:30am as well as at 9am when they opened and was not able to speak to anyone. I got a call back about 10 minutes later from Jasmine at the company who told me that they received my many voicemails that morning but they were not in their office after 1pm Friday up until 9am Tuesday morning. At that point I asked that since I had attempted to reach them to pick up my vehicle Friday afternoon if it is possible to waive the fees for Saturday, Sunday and Monday since I did attempt to reach them but did not was not made aware by anyway that they were closed early Friday or Monday. They said no and still required me to pay $320 for storage fees to retrieve my vehicle.
